A 35 year old auxiliary doctor has lost his life in Ondo state after engaging in a beer drinking contest.
The doctor who was identified simply as “Carbon” gave up the
ghost after drinking several cans of an unnamed alcoholic drink.
The incident occurred at a popular drinking spot
after the deceased took up the challenge to drink a certain amount of
the drink.

Speaking with LEADERSHIP, a witness said the deceased
had gone to work and at the close of work, decided to relax at the
drinking spot close to his clinic in in the company of one of his
friends said to be a police officer, before the incident.
The witness said while the deceased was engaged in discussion
with his friend, an argument was said to have ensued about whether or
not it is possible for a person to drink five cans of the liquid at one
sitting and the late Carbon was said to have boasted of his ability to
perform the feat, leading his friend to place a bet of N10,000 and
challenged him to do it.
The deceased was said to have gulped down five of the 35cl cans
of the alcoholic beverage within a few minutes after which he collected
the money.
Events were however said to have taken a dramatic turn as few
minutes later, the late Carbon became unconscious after complaining of
severe abdominal pain and requested for assistance from people drinking
in the joint.
He was said to have been taken to a nearby hospital but gave up the ghost before medical assistance could be given to him.
